Question 1: A patient in anaphylaxis weighing 80 kg receives epinephrine 1:1,000 IM. What is the correct adult dose?
- 0.1 mg
- 0.3 mg (Correct answer)
- 1.0 mg
- 3.0 mg
Correct answer: 0.3 mg
The standard adult IM dose of epinephrine 1:1,000 for anaphylaxis is 0.3 mg (0.3 mL).
Question 2: Which medication classification does adenosine belong to?
- Beta-blocker
- Calcium channel blocker
- Antiarrhythmic (Class V) (Correct answer)
- ACE inhibitor
Correct answer: Antiarrhythmic (Class V)
Adenosine is classified as a Class V antiarrhythmic that works by slowing conduction through the AV node.
Question 3: A paramedic administers an IV medication too rapidly and the patient develops phlebitis. This is an example of which adverse drug effect?
- Allergic reaction
- Idiosyncratic reaction
- Local tissue irritation (Correct answer)
- Cumulative toxicity
Correct answer: Local tissue irritation
Phlebitis from rapid IV administration is a local tissue irritation caused by the drug's chemical properties or infusion rate.
Question 4: What is the primary mechanism of action of furosemide (Lasix)?
- Blocks aldosterone receptors in the collecting duct
- Inhibits sodium-potassium-chloride cotransport in the loop of Henle (Correct answer)
- Increases ADH secretion from the posterior pituitary
- Blocks carbonic anhydrase in the proximal tubule
Correct answer: Inhibits sodium-potassium-chloride cotransport in the loop of Henle
Furosemide inhibits the Na-K-2Cl cotransporter in the thick ascending limb of the loop of Henle, producing diuresis.
Question 5: When administering medications via the IO route, which consideration is most important?
- Doses must be halved compared to IV doses
- Medications should be flushed with saline after administration (Correct answer)
- IO access is only appropriate for unconscious patients
- Lipid-soluble drugs cannot be given via IO
Correct answer: Medications should be flushed with saline after administration
IO medications must be flushed with 5–10 mL of normal saline to ensure delivery into the central circulation.
Question 6: A patient on MAO inhibitors receives meperidine in the field. What life-threatening reaction can occur?
- Serotonin syndrome (Correct answer)
- Neuroleptic malignant syndrome
- Malignant hyperthermia
- Anticholinergic toxidrome
Correct answer: Serotonin syndrome
Meperidine combined with MAO inhibitors can cause serotonin syndrome, presenting with hyperthermia, agitation, and clonus.
Question 7: Which pharmacokinetic phase involves the conversion of a drug to a more water-soluble form for elimination?
- Absorption
- Distribution
- Metabolism (Correct answer)
- Excretion
Correct answer: Metabolism
Metabolism (biotransformation), primarily in the liver, converts drugs into metabolites that are more easily excreted.
